India Home Loan Limited conducted a postal ballot (remote e-voting) from February 5 to March 6, 2026, seeking shareholder approval on two resolutions. The first was a Special Resolution to continue Mr. Mahesh Pujara as Managing Director beyond age 70, and the second was an Ordinary Resolution to increase the Authorized Share Capital and amend the MOA. Out of 3,853 shareholders, promoter group (holding 38,12,649 shares) voted 100% in favour of both resolutions. However, public non-institutional shareholders overwhelmingly voted against both. Resolution 1 received 45.97% in favour vs 54.03% against (96,44,080 total votes polled). Resolution 2 received 43.99% in favour vs 56.01% against (1,00,79,080 total votes polled). Both resolutions failed to secure the requisite majority.
The rejection of both resolutions is a negative signal. The MD continuation failing creates leadership and governance uncertainty, while the blocked authorized share capital increase restricts the company's ability to raise fresh capital for growth. This may weigh on the stock and signal shareholder dissatisfaction with management and dilution concerns.
